Top Attractions
When it comes to top attractions in Texas, there’s no shortage of options. Start your trip in Austin, the state capital, and visit the Texas State Capitol building and the LBJ Presidential Library. Head to San Antonio to see the iconic Alamo and stroll along the beautiful River Walk. For a taste of cowboy culture, visit Fort Worth’s Stockyards National Historic District.
Hidden Gems
If you’re looking for something off the beaten path, check out Marfa, a small town in West Texas known for its art scene and mysterious lights. Or visit Fredericksburg, a charming town in the Hill Country that’s home to wineries, boutiques, and German heritage.
Food Scene
Texas is known for its BBQ, but there’s so much more to the state’s food scene. Try Tex-Mex in Houston, seafood in Galveston, and kolaches (a Czech pastry) in West, Texas.

Outdoor Adventures
With its diverse landscape, Texas offers plenty of opportunities for outdoor adventures. Hike in Big Bend National Park, go fishing in the Gulf of Mexico, or rent a kayak and explore the many rivers and lakes.

Off-the-Beaten-Path Experiences
If you’re looking for something unique, consider visiting the Cadillac Ranch in Amarillo, the Prada Marfa art installation in West Texas, or the Hamilton Pool Preserve near Austin.

Beaches and Mountains
Did you know that Texas has both beaches and mountains? Visit South Padre Island for a beach vacation, or head to the Davis Mountains for hiking and stargazing.

Architectural Marvels
Visit the iconic Reunion Tower in Dallas, the Mission San Jose in San Antonio, or the Moody Mansion in Galveston to see some of Texas’s most impressive architectural feats.
Historical Sites
Learn about Texas’s role in the Civil War by visiting the battlegrounds in Galveston and Brownsville. Or visit the site of the JFK assassination in Dallas.

Adventure Sports
Go rock climbing in Hueco Tanks State Park, white-water rafting on the Rio Grande, or zip-lining in the Hill Country for an adrenaline-filled adventure.
